Why Buy a Used Sports Car?
Why should you even consider a used sports car, you ask? Well, buying a used sports car has numerous advantages that make it an attractive option for many enthusiasts. The most obvious benefit is the significant cost savings. New cars depreciate rapidly, especially in the first few years. By opting for a used model, you avoid that initial depreciation hit, allowing you to get more car for your money. You can often afford a higher-end model or a trim with more features than if you were buying new. Think about it: a sports car that might have been financially out of reach when it was brand new could now be well within your budget, giving you access to performance and luxury you might not have otherwise experienced.
Another compelling reason is the wider variety of options available. The used car market is vast and diverse, offering a range of models, years, and specifications that you simply won't find when shopping for new cars. This allows you to be more selective and find a car that perfectly matches your preferences and needs. Maybe you're after a specific color combination, a particular engine configuration, or a rare option package. The used market is your playground, offering a treasure trove of possibilities to explore. Moreover, many used sports cars have already had their initial quirks and issues ironed out by previous owners. Common problems are often well-documented, and solutions are readily available, making it easier to maintain and repair your vehicle. You can benefit from the experiences of other owners and avoid some of the headaches associated with being an early adopter of a new model. Top Picks for Used Sports Cars Under $55k
Alright, let's get into the juicy part: the actual cars! Here are some top picks for used sports cars under $55k, each offering something unique and exciting. These are models that consistently rank high in terms of performance, reliability, and overall value. First up is the Porsche 911 (997 generation). Finding a well-maintained 997 within this price range is definitely possible, and it offers the classic 911 experience with its iconic design and exhilarating performance. The 997 generation is known for its improved reliability compared to earlier models, making it a relatively safe bet in the used market. Its responsive handling and powerful engine make it a joy to drive on both the street and the track. Plus, owning a 911 is something special – it's a car that commands respect and admiration wherever it goes.
Next, we have the Chevrolet Corvette (C7 generation). The C7 Corvette is a true American sports car, offering incredible performance for the money. With its powerful V8 engine and sharp handling, it's a blast to drive. The C7 also boasts a comfortable interior and a surprising amount of practicality, making it a great daily driver. You'll find plenty of C7 Corvettes available within the $55k budget, and you can even snag a higher-trim model with desirable features like the Z51 package. If you're looking for raw power and head-turning looks, the C7 Corvette is hard to beat. Then there's the BMW M3 (F80 generation). The F80 M3 is a legendary sports sedan that offers a perfect blend of performance and practicality. With its turbocharged inline-six engine, it delivers blistering acceleration and impressive handling. The M3 is also surprisingly comfortable and refined, making it a great choice for daily driving. Plus, it has four doors, so you can even bring your friends along for the ride. The F80 M3 is a true all-rounder, capable of tackling both the daily commute and weekend track days with ease. Factors to Consider Before Buying
Before you jump in and buy that dream sports car, let's talk about some factors to consider before buying. It's easy to get caught up in the excitement, but making a well-informed decision is crucial to ensure you're happy with your purchase in the long run. First and foremost, get a pre-purchase inspection. This is non-negotiable. A qualified mechanic can thoroughly inspect the car for any potential issues, from engine problems to hidden damage. The cost of an inspection is minimal compared to the potential cost of repairing a major problem down the road. Think of it as an investment in peace of mind. A pre-purchase inspection can reveal issues that you might not notice during a test drive, giving you valuable information to negotiate a better price or walk away from a potentially problematic vehicle.
Next, research the car's history. Obtain a vehicle history report from a reputable provider like Carfax or AutoCheck. This report will reveal important information about the car's past, such as accidents, title issues, and odometer discrepancies. A clean history report is a good sign, but it's not a guarantee of a problem-free car. Use the report as a starting point and dig deeper if anything seems suspicious. For instance, if the report shows an accident, ask for more details about the extent of the damage and the repairs that were performed. It's always better to be safe than sorry when it comes to a car's history. Also, consider maintenance costs. Sports cars can be more expensive to maintain than your average sedan. Parts can be pricier, and specialized service may be required. Research the typical maintenance costs for the models you're considering and factor those into your budget. Don't forget to factor in the cost of insurance, which can be higher for sports cars. Get quotes from several insurers before you buy to get an accurate picture of your total ownership costs. Finally, test drive the car extensively. Don't just drive around the block; take it on a variety of roads and in different conditions. Pay attention to how the car feels, sounds, and handles. Does it accelerate smoothly? Are the brakes responsive? Does the steering feel precise? A thorough test drive will help you identify any potential issues and ensure that the car meets your expectations. Maintaining Your Used Sports Car
So, you've found your dream car – congrats! But the journey doesn't end there. Maintaining your used sports car is crucial to keep it running smoothly and looking its best for years to come. Regular maintenance is not just about preventing breakdowns; it's about preserving the performance and value of your investment. Think of it as taking care of a high-performance athlete; you need to provide the right fuel, training, and care to keep them in top condition. Follow the manufacturer's recommended maintenance schedule. This schedule outlines the services that should be performed at specific intervals, such as oil changes, filter replacements, and fluid checks. Sticking to this schedule will help prevent minor issues from turning into major problems. Don't skimp on maintenance; it's an investment in the long-term health of your car.
Use high-quality parts and fluids. Sports cars often require specialized parts and fluids, so don't be tempted to cut corners with cheap substitutes. Using the correct oil, filters, and other components will ensure optimal performance and longevity. Consult your owner's manual or a trusted mechanic for recommendations on the best products for your car. Pay attention to the tires. Tires are a critical component of your sports car's performance and safety. Check the tire pressure regularly and ensure that the tires are properly inflated. Inspect the tires for wear and tear and replace them when necessary. Consider investing in high-performance tires that are designed for sports cars; they can significantly improve handling and grip. Keep it clean. Washing and waxing your car regularly will not only keep it looking great but also protect the paint from the elements. Use a car wash soap that is specifically designed for automotive finishes and avoid harsh chemicals that can damage the paint. Waxing your car will create a protective barrier that helps prevent fading and oxidation. Address any issues promptly. Don't ignore strange noises, unusual vibrations, or warning lights. These are often signs of underlying problems that need to be addressed. The sooner you fix a problem, the less likely it is to cause further damage. Find a trusted mechanic who specializes in sports cars. A skilled mechanic can diagnose and repair issues accurately and efficiently.
